We're talking about the Cole/Bishop amendment to the Appropriations Bill, here:
Keller Heckman | The Cole-Bishop Amendment to the Agricultural Appropriations Bill Amending the Grandfather Date for "Deemed" Tobacco Products Passes House Committee - What Next?
No mention of flavors, which Katya, Lessifer and I have said; although the video mentioned, implies that there are flavors mentioned in the amendment - although there is no mention of them. Some of the people commenting on the amendment did mention flavors in various ways but that is no part of the amendment, as anyone can see if they click on the link above.
What you cited is the Deeming, which of course mentions flavors. And there nothing vague about it - they will be banned (unless applications are approved) if introduced as having anything to do with ecigarettes.
